Minimum Qualifications
  • FAA Airframe certification and/or FAA Powerplant certification* AND one of the following:
  • Master's degree in the field of study OR
  • Master's degree in any discipline and 18 graduate semester hours in the field of study OR
  • Bachelor's degree in the field of study OR
  • Bachelor's degree in any field and 3 years of work experience in the field OR
  • Associate's degree in any field and 5 years of work experience in the field OR
  • 64 semester credit hours in the field of study and 5 years of work experience in the field OR
  • Industry-recognized certification in the field of study and 5 years of work experience in the field OR
  • License in the field of study and 5 years of work experience in the field.

Fields of study (disciplines/subfields) are: aviation technology; other closely related field. * Both FAA Airframe and FAA Powerplant certifications are required for full time faculty. Either one is acceptable for adjunct faculty.
